Mural Larravide is a must-see tourist attraction in Montevideo, where vibrant street art meets the essence of local culture. This stunning mural captivates visitors with its intricate details and bold colors, reflecting the rich artistic heritage of Uruguay. A perfect spot for photography enthusiasts and art lovers alike, Mural Larravide embodies the creative spirit of Montevideo and invites tourists to immerse themselves in the cultural tapestry of the city.
